The foods you eat can impact your eyes tremendously. Studies show that eating foods with omega-3, zinc, and vitamins E and C can help prevent macular degeneration and cataracts. Foods that are rich in these nutrients are leafy green vegetables, nuts, salmon, tuna and leafy, and salmon all contain these nutrients.

If you stare at a computer screen on a daily basis, know that this can cause problems to your eyes. Blink frequently, if they feel dry. Also, reduce the amount of glare on the computer screen. An anti-glare screen will help you with this. Position your computer so that the monitor is at eye level. By looking downward, your eyes are better protected from strain.
